    Abstract: A fuel tank system for a vehicle (1) such as a tractor comprises a first compartment (28) and a second compartment (29) located on a first side of the vehicle. A third compartment (8) is located on a second side of the vehicle opposite the first side and a first pipe (10) is connected between an aperture (12) in the first compartment and an aperture (14) in the third compartment, wherein the first pipe (10) includes a one-way valve (16) which allows fuel to flow from the third compartment (8) to the first compartment (28). A second pipe (20) is connected between an aperture (22) in the second compartment (29) and a junction (25) in the first pipe (10). The junction (25) is intermediate the one-way valve (16) and the third compartment (8) allowing fuel to flow to the third compartment (8) from the second compartment (29).

    Abstract: A tractor front hitch 10 is provided for mounting an implement on the front of a tractor. The hitch has socket 13 mounted for pivotal movement relative to the tractor, a pair of lower implement support links 12 which form a sub-assembly received in the socket 13, and one or more upper implement support links 14 supported from the tractor. The lower link sub-assembly 12 is moveable relative to the socket 13 between a coupling position, in which the lower link sub-assembly is at least partly withdrawable from the socket to facilitate coupling of the implement to the lower links, and a locked implement operative position in which the lower link sub-assembly 12 is locked in the socket 13. The lower link sub-assembly 12 may be moved fore and aft, and side to side relative to the socket 13 and is also rotatable in the general plane of the socket to facilitate coupling when in the coupling position.

    Abstract: A vehicle steer by wire system which has a steering wheel for setting a desired turn angle of a vehicle wheel, a steering wheel turn sensor for sensing the desired turn angle, a hydraulic steering actuator for turning the wheel, a wheel turn sensor for sensing the current wheel turn angle and a control unit for receiving the desired turn angle and current wheel turn angle signals. An electronically controlled steering actuator control valve means is provided for supplying pressurized fluid to the steering actuator via a steering circuit in response to signals from the control unit to turn the wheel to the desired turn angle. A hydraulic motor connected with the steering wheel is provided to provide steering feedback to the steering wheel via a feedback circuit which includes an electrically controlled hydraulic feedback control valve means which directs fluid to and from the hydraulic motor in response to the signals from the control unit to generate the steering feedback.

    Abstract: A vehicle system has a steering circuit which includes a steering actuator supplied with pressurize fluid from a pressure source to turn an associated vehicle wheel to the left or right in response to the movement of the steering wheel. A feedback circuit is provided which includes a steering motor connected with the steering wheel and supplied with pressurized fluid via an electronically controlled feedback control valve means in response to signals received from a control unit to generate a steering feedback force acting on the steering wheel.

    Abstract: A system for controlling a ground engaging implement (10) mounted on a tractor (11) via a mounting linkage (12,13), the system has a sensing system (15 to 30) for providing a signal representative of only the horizontal component (Dx) of the forces (D) applied to the implement (10) by the ground thereby eliminating the effect of the weight of the implement from the sensed signal. A positioning means (32) is provided for controlling the height of the mounting linkage (12,13) relative to the tractor and a control means (33) which receives signals from the sensing system and from the tractor operator (35,36) as to the desired operating condition of the implement. The control means (33) compares these signals to provide an output signal to the positioning means (32) to adjust the working position of the implement (10) to meet the desired operating condition of the implement.
